How to maintain common parts of vertical machining center in CNC precision machining plant?

December 23, 2022
How to maintain common parts of vertical machining center in CNC precision machining plant?
As a highly automated processing equipment, the vertical machining center of CNC precision machining plant will have failures of one kind or another when it is used for a long time or handled improperly, so it must be well maintained.

1. Servo motor and spindle motor of vertical machining center
Servo motor and control system are the key components of machine tool power source and precision control, focusing on noise and temperature rise. If the noise or temperature rise is too large, find out whether it is a mechanical problem such as bearing or a matching amplifier parameter setting problem, and take corresponding measures to solve it. If the servo shaft makes abnormal noise during movement, it may be the mechanical noise caused by the lead screw, coupling and misalignment with the servo motor. The motor of the vertical machining center can be disconnected from the coupling and run separately. If the motor still has noise, adjust the speed loop gain and position loop gain appropriately to mute the motor. If there is no noise, it is judged that there is a problem with the concentricity of the screw rod and coupling. Recalibrate the concentricity, and then connect the motor, which can generally eliminate the problem.
 
2. Measurement feedback element of vertical machining center
Measuring feedback elements include encoder, grating ruler, etc. It is necessary to check and detect whether the connection of each element is loose and whether it is polluted by oil or dust. Dust and fine iron filings can damage these components.

3. Electrical control part of vertical machining center
Frequently check whether the external three-phase power supply voltage connected to the machine tool is normal; Check whether the electrical components are well connected; Display the diagnostic screen with CRT and check whether various switches are effective; Check whether the relay and contactor work normally and whether the contact is good; Whether protective elements such as thermal relay and arc extinguisher are effective; Check whether the element temperature in the electric cabinet of the vertical machining center is too high. For poor contact of the contactor, the contactor can be disassembled, the high-temperature oxide on the surface of the contactor can be removed with a small file, and then the impurities can be wiped off with absorbent cotton and alcohol, reassembled, and the contact can be checked with a multimeter. Continuity test.
 
4. NC system control part of vertical machining center
The control system includes numerical control unit, power module, I/O interface, servo amplifier, spindle amplifier, operation panel, display, etc. The maintenance is mainly to check whether the relevant voltage value is within the CNC specified range of Dongguan CNC Precision Processing Factory; Whether the connection of electrical components is loose; Check whether the fans of each functional module operate normally, and remove the dust on the fan and dust screen.
